Quick set up

Uncoil the aerial wire and hang it vertically, then connect the mains adapter to the
bottom of the unit as shown.
Plug the mains adapter into the mains supply and press the standby button.
Set energy saving mode.
Press the select button when you see the message 'Enable energy saving?'.
Press select again to switch on energy saving mode.

When energy saving mode is switched on, the radio uses less power in standby because
it does not collect and store Intellitext messages in standby. It still collects and stores
Intellitext messages while the radio is switched on (see page 11).
With energy saving mode switched on, the power consumption of Siesta in standby is
less than 1 Watt.
